Synopsis:

Like other volumes in the Timetables series, this chronology encompasses the full range of human endeavors in politics, arts and the humanities, religion, science and technology, social advancement, philosophy, and private life. More than 100 essays explore a variety of issues in women's history and highlight the accomplishments of women from Sappho to Sylvia Plath, from Queen Victoria to Eleanor Roosevelt. 116 photos and illustrations.
